Abstract

Healthy pregnancy preparation and pregnancy planning are important factors in preventing maternal and infant mortality rates, many programs have been launched by the government including the 1000 HPK program and family planning programs to regulate pregnancy. The low knowledge and level of education of women of childbearing age leads to low coverage of long-term contraceptives. ¨KOPIKu ̈ application is an android-based application that contains various contraceptive methods that are divided according to needs. The purpose of this study was to determine the effect of the application of ¨KOPIKu ̈ application on the knowledge of pregnant women in the 3rd trimester about IUD contraception. The subjects of the study were 3rd trimester pregnant women who had never used an IUD in the work area of the Karanganyar Health Center in Tasikmalaya City as many as 35 people. The research design used was a pre-post test design without control with influence analysis using a T-test. The results of the analysis of the average knowledge of respondents before being given the application were 52.63 while the average knowledge after being given the application was 84.40 and the results of the T test obtained a p value of <0.05. The application of the ̈KOPIKu ̈ application affects the knowledge of pregnant women in the 3rd trimester about IUD contraception.
